Changed defaults in Corvalet 3.1: failed exports now retry automatically. Previous behavior was fail-fast with manual requeue; new behavior retries three times with exponential backoff before parking the job. No action needed for existing pipelines unless they depended on immediate failure signals. The defaults now shipped are listed below.

config for fahop-tajeg:
soriel:
  pin: 6453
  tenant: norwyn
  seal: seal_c441745b
  metrics_host: metrics.soriel.ordinworks.local
  standby_team: zorox
  escalation: wenael-casox
  nonce: 429fd1

Handover for PanPortion on-call. The scaling calculator rounds yeast quantities wrong below 5g — hotfix deployed, watch the rounding alerts. Unit-conversion cache flushes nightly; a stuck flush causes stale gram/cup ratios. Runbook is in the Mixbowl wiki under "scaler." Don't touch the fraction parser until the pending patch merges. Escalate anything metric-related to the owner listed below.

approver of fafof-yajep = Jordor Fenath

**Ticket SA-providence-882: Static-analysis baseline refresh**

The Glasswren scanner baseline file has drifted 340 entries since the last refresh, masking new findings. This ticket regenerates the baseline, removes resolved suppressions, and documents each remaining exception with a justification. Security review is required before merge, as baseline edits can hide real issues. Sign-off is needed from the person named below.

approver of bawig-bahop = Norir Istion Jordor Belael

## Environment Variables: Stocktake Reconciler

The nightly reconciliation job for Cobblefox Retail compares warehouse counts against the ledger and files discrepancy tickets automatically. RECON_WINDOW controls the lookback period (default 48h); RECON_DRY_RUN should stay false in production. All variables are loaded from the job's env file at dispatch time, so changes require a re-queue rather than a restart. The credential the job uses to write tickets into the ops tracker is defined on the line that follows.

env line for hawep-fajef: RELAY_SECRET20=b8916dc10b8926458aa2